成人AV在线无码|婷婷五月激情色,|伊人加勒比二三四区|国产一区激情都市|亚洲AV无码电影|日av韩av无码|天堂在线亚洲Av|无码一区二区影院|成人无码毛片AV|超碰在线看中文字幕

java中對查詢的數據求和的語句

Java中實現數據求和的多種方法詳解 Java中查詢數據求和的語句、Java中對結果求和的方法、Java中實現數據求和的多種方式 Java、查詢、數據求和、語句、方法、多種方式 計算機編程、Ja

Java中實現數據求和的多種方法詳解

Java中查詢數據求和的語句、Java中對結果求和的方法、Java中實現數據求和的多種方式

Java、查詢、數據求和、語句、方法、多種方式

計算機編程、Java編程

本文將詳細介紹Java中對查詢的數據求和的語句,并提供多種實現方法,幫助讀者靈活應用于實際開發(fā)中。

在Java編程中,我們經常需要對查詢的數據進行求和操作。下面將介紹幾種常用的方法來實現該功能:

第一種方法是使用SQL語句來進行求和。我們可以通過編寫SQL查詢語句,使用SUM函數對指定字段進行求和。例如:

SELECT SUM(column_name) FROM table_name WHERE conditions;

這種方法適用于需要在數據庫層面進行數據求和的場景,具有較高的性能和靈活性。

第二種方法是使用Java代碼來實現求和功能。我們可以通過讀取查詢結果集,將每行數據中指定字段的值累加起來。例如:

// 假設查詢結果集存儲在ResultSet對象中
int sum  0;
while (()) {
    sum   ("column_name");
}

這種方法適用于查詢結果集已經加載到內存中的情況,相比于第一種方法,更加靈活,但性能稍低。

第三種方法是使用Java 8中的Stream API來進行求和。我們可以使用stream()方法獲取一個流,然后使用mapToInt()方法將每個元素映射為int類型,最后調用sum()方法求和。例如:

// 假設查詢結果集存儲在List對象中
int sum  ().mapToInt(Object::getColumn).sum();

這種方法使用了函數式編程的思想,代碼簡潔、可讀性強,適用于Java 8及以上版本。

綜上所述,本文介紹了Java中對查詢的數據求和的語句,并提供了多種實現方法。讀者可以根據具體場景選擇適合自己的方法來實現數據求和的功能。